adduned

Welsh

Etymology

adduno (to vow) +‎ -ed

Pronunciation

Noun

adduned m (plural addunedau)

  1. vow, resolution

Derived terms

  • adduned blwyddyn newydd (new year's resolution)
  • addunedu (to vow)
